Castle Hills Forest, San Antonio,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Castle Hills Forest?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Castle Hills Forest Studio Apartments | $700 | $600 | $1,131 |
| Castle Hills Forest 1 Bedroom Apartments | $949 | $600 | $1,995 |
| Castle Hills Forest 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,232 | $650 | $1,780 |
| Castle Hills Forest 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,630 | $665 | $2,295 |

Luxury Living Rating
This part of town is one of the best luxury communities in town, with a score of 3.5 out of 4. Luxury Lifestyle Scoring is based on having high-end community amenities like saunas, pools, sport courts, proximity to great shopping areas, park access, and amenities like granite countertops, range hoods, and high-end appliances. Other luxury items often include hardwood floors and fireplaces, sports like tennis and raquetball, and for some communities, even a doorman to greet residents.
Frequently Asked Questions about Castle Hills Forest
How much are Studio apartments in Castle Hills Forest?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Castle Hills Forest with rent ranges from $600 to $1,131 with an average price of $700.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Castle Hills Forest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Castle Hills Forest ranges from $600 to $1,995 with an average monthly rent of $949.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Castle Hills Forest c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Castle Hills Forest range from $650 to $1,780.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,232.
How expensive are Castle Hills Forest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 30 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Castle Hills Forest on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$665 to $2,295 - averaging $1,630 for the location.
